Chris asks:

> Speaking of HPTYPEAHEAD, does anybody on this list use this flag ? Personally I find
> it very hard to run a session without typeahead, but it seems able to cause some
> problems of its own.

Yes, although it can cause problems in some scenarious, as people have posted.
(E.g., via Reflection network access).

However, when coming in to a 3000 via vt3k (e.g., from an HP-9000), it seems
to work well.  (I have it turned on)
